Israeli forces cross Litani River in historic Lebanon incursion

Israeli forces cross Litani River in historic Lebanon incursionIsraeli ground forces have advanced beyond the Litani River in southern Lebanon in what is being described as a historic escalation. The incursion complicates ongoing diplomatic efforts toward a nuclear deal with Iran, as Israel's military operations expand. A proposed US measure to deepen military cooperation with Israel is facing bipartisan pushback in Washington. The developments signal a significant widening of Israel's northern front.

Colombia presidential runoff: election shifts US relations

Colombia presidential runoff: election shifts US relationsColombia is voting in a presidential election that could fundamentally redefine the country's relationship with the United States. The race pits an ally of the outgoing leftist president against pro-Trump candidates who favor a sharp pivot in foreign policy. The outcome carries significant implications for US-Colombian diplomatic and economic ties. Observers view the election as a bellwether for shifting political winds across Latin America.

WHO reports progress as Ebola treatment center opens in DRC

WHO reports progress as Ebola treatment center opens in DRCThe WHO chief has reported five Ebola recoveries amid mounting efforts to contain the outbreak in eastern Democratic Republic of Congo. A new treatment center has opened in the epicenter region, signaling an expanded response. The WHO is calling for stronger community cooperation to prevent further spread. Health officials remain cautiously optimistic but emphasize that the outbreak is not yet under control.

Israel seizes Crusader castle in deepest Lebanon push in 26 years

Israel seizes Crusader castle in deepest Lebanon push in 26 yearsIsraeli forces have seized a Crusader-era castle in southern Lebanon as part of their deepest ground offensive into the country in 26 years. Netanyahu ordered troops to advance further into Lebanese territory, expanding the scope of operations. The capture of the strategic castle marks a symbolic and tactical milestone. International observers are closely monitoring the escalation for broader regional fallout.

Trump sends revised Iran deal text with tougher terms

Trump sends revised Iran deal text with tougher termsThe Trump administration has sent back a revised text of the Iran nuclear deal framework with tougher conditions, according to US officials. Tehran has responded with skepticism, stating it does not trust the United States in the negotiations. The revised terms mark a hardening of the US position on the nuclear file. The standoff underscores the fragility of any potential agreement between Washington and Tehran.
